Street Sweeping Now Underway! 

The sweepers have hit the streets! Arlington’s expanded 2013 street sweeping service will continue through October. The County’s 59 civic associations have been grouped into 11 street sweeping zones. Find your street sweeping zone >>

Two Wheel Tuesdays, 7 - 8:30 p.m.

BikeArlington’s Two Wheel Tuesday meetups run every Tuesday night from 7 - 8:30 p.m. and will cover three different topics. This is a casual and fun way for you to get the information that's specific to your needs to get you started biking or to help get you biking more often. No bike is required to attend these meetups!
